Is it possible older journalists confuse changing habits with lack of interest? I was told my generation "does not watch the news properly" because we prefer clips and TikTok explainers. But I am literally training to produce news.

I'm of an older generation, so it does seem a little bit incomplete to me to be getting the majority of your news from clips, when my generation watched hours and hours of news content in order to get a full picture. But I also understand that a lot of that was filler and isn't necessary in today's media environment.

I get that, and I respect the way earlier generations consumed news. But for me, clips are part of how people actually engage now. Training in this space means learning to balance depth with the formats audiences actually use.

I think habits are shifting, not interest. News consumption looks different now, but it does not mean younger people care less. We just engage with it in formats that fit our lives.
